The presentation tonight was interesting. When Gordon Gill came out he didn't even ease into it. He stood up and just went BAM and threw the rendering up there as the audience gasped. There were a lot of NIMBY's in the crowd saying the same stuff they always say.

To be honest I like the earlier renderings I originally saw and based my massing model off of. The materials haven't changed from that initial design I saw, champagne colored metal fins with lots of glass. Somehow this design seems too familiar and the form doesn't really match the Tribune in any way. Still a good looking building and will be a nice addition to the skyline.

I actually think this one has a decent shot of happening. The hotel is a given IMO and the apartment market continues its tear downtown. That's nearly 85% of everything for this building unit wise. Condos maybe aren't a given, but my guess is that they scaled down on the number of condos because the hotel and apartments will be a fairly simple sell IMO. And then you have just about 11,000 sq ft of retail space which isn't really that much.
